Zenith 5-S-126 (1937)
(wood tube table radio w/SW)

Zenith 5-S-126 (1937)

THIS RADIO HAS BEEN SOLD!

One of the more elusive "cube" models by Zenith, the 5-S-126 utilizes the same chassis as the 5-S-119 and the 5-S-127 models. The latter two models being a huge sales success for Zenith, where as quite a few less of the 5-S-126 were manufactured, making them harder to find today. The 5-S-126 is a five-tube, three-band (AM,SWx2) radio. The speaker points upward from the top of the cabinet, so be careful when you move the radio. The capacitors have been replaced with new equivalents. The resistors and tubes have been checked and replaced where necessary. A new power cord, safety fuse and external audio cable have been installed. The radio is a very good performer with lots of sensitivity across the dial. The cabinet was professionally stripped and refinished with high-quality products. The final step was the application of a high gloss lacquer. The radio is like you would have found it at a local Zenith dealer in 1937. The original knobs are with the set. A new, period-correct reproduction grille cloth was installed. The most difficult Zenith cube to find is right here, ready for your collection! 14"H x 11-1/2"W x 9-1/2"D.
